Dominique Portet Single Vineyard Pinot Noir 2024 bergerac the wine reveals an enticingThe Gladysdale subregion is home to some of the most iconic Pinot Noir vineyards of the Yarra Valley. Situated at an altitude of 250m in the far eastern quadrant of the valley, the mature (25+ years) plantings of low yielding MV6 clones thrive in these cooler growing conditions and red soils.
